Abstract
The utility model discloses a kind of detachable kiln tail frame structures, including column, support plate, support beam and safeguard structure, the support plate is equipped with several layers, and every layer of support plate is all installed on the support beam, the support beam is fixed on the column, the at least one layer support plate in support plate described in several layers is equipped with the safeguard structure, and the safeguard structure is removably connected to the support plate, the safeguard structure includes rack beams, vertical rod and brace, one end of the rack beams is removably connected to the support plate, and the rack beams are arranged in a mutually vertical manner with the vertical rod, the upper end of the vertical rod is fixed with the rack beams, the lower end of the vertical rod is fixed with the brace, the brace is fixed with the rack beams.The utility model is convenient for the height according to construction, is freely disassembled and is installed to safeguard structure, object is prevented to be scattered outward, improves the safety of construction personnel.

Specific embodiment
The preferred embodiment of the utility model is described in detail with reference to the accompanying drawing, so that the advantages of the utility model
It can be easier to be readily appreciated by one skilled in the art with feature, to make the protection scope of the utility model apparent clear
Define.
Embodiment: a kind of detachable kiln tail frame structure, as Figure 1-Figure 4, including column 1, support plate 2, support
Crossbeam 3 and safeguard structure 4, the support plate 2 is equipped with several layers, and every layer of support plate 2 is all installed on the support beam 3, institute
It states support beam 3 and is fixed on the column 1, at least one layer support plate 2 in support plate 2 described in several layers is equipped with described
Safeguard structure 4, and the safeguard structure 4 is removably connected to the support plate 2;
The safeguard structure 4 includes rack beams 41, vertical rod 42 and brace 43, and one end of the rack beams 41 detachably connects
Be connected to the support plate 2, and the rack beams 41 are arranged in a mutually vertical manner with the vertical rod 42, the upper end of the vertical rod 42 with
The rack beams 41 are fixed, and the lower end of the vertical rod 42 and the brace 43 are fixed, the brace 43 and the rack beams 41
It is fixed;
The end of the rack beams 41 is equipped with hangers 411, and the hangers 411 is equipped with axis hole 4111, and the support plate 2 is equipped with
A pair of of fixed ear 21, two fixed ears 21 are all equipped with connecting hole 211, and the hangers 411 inserts in two fixed ears 21
Between, and bolt passes through the connecting hole 211 and axis hole 4111 to realize that the rack beams 41 are fixed on support plate 2;
The rack beams 41 are fixedly arranged above interior railing 5 and outer railing 6, the interior railing 5 and outer railing 6 all with it is described
Rack beams 41 are vertical, and the interior railing 5 and outer railing 6 are located at the both ends of the rack beams 41, and the outer railing 6 is located at
The outside of the interior railing 5;
It is connected between the adjacent interior railing 5 by first connecting rod 7, the first connecting rod 7 is located at the interior railing 5
Upper end, connected by the second connecting rod 8 between the adjacent outer railing 6, second connecting rod 8 is located at the outer railing 6
Upper end, between the first connecting rod 7 and second connecting rod 8 be equipped with the first protective net 9, the two of first protective net
Side is connect with first connecting rod and the second connecting rod respectively, is equipped with the second protective net 10 between the adjacent outer railing 6, and described the
The two sides of two protective nets are connect with two adjacent outer railings respectively.
Protective plate 100 is equipped between adjacent two rack beams 41, the upper surface of the rack beams 41 is equipped with and the protection
The sliding rail 412 that the side of plate matches is so that the protective plate 100 is installed on the rack beams.
The sliding rail 412 is T-shape sliding rail.
The outer railing 6 is hollow outer railing, and the height of the outer railing 6 is 1190-1210mm, the outer railing 6
Outer diameter is 45-50mm, and the wall thickness of the outer railing 6 is 4-5mm.
The interior railing 5 is hollow interior railing, and the height of the interior railing 5 is 590-610mm, the interior railing 5 it is outer
Diameter is 45-50mm, and the wall thickness of the interior railing 5 is 4-5mm.
Spacing between the outer railing 6 and the interior railing 5 is 2400-2500mm.
The mesh number of first protective net 9 is less than the mesh number of second protective net 10, and first protective net 9 is fire-retardant
Big eye net, second protective net 10 are flame-retardant fine mesh net.
The vertical rod 42 is mutually pushed against with the support beam 3.
The working principle of the utility model is as follows: installing safeguard structure according to the position of construction, hangers is inserted in two admittedly
To determine between ear, and bolt passes through connecting hole and axis hole to realize that rack beams are fixed on support plate, vertical rod and support beam contradict,
Protective plate is inserted into along the direction of sliding rail, the first protective net and the second protective net are installed, prevent object to be scattered outward, raising is applied
The safety of worker person.
